TEHRAN, July 22 (MNA) – Iran’s Red Crescent Society (IRCS) has announced an account number to call people for monetary help for Gazans.

The IRCS has called for a public participation to help supply the oppressed people in Gaza with basic humanitarian aids.

Head of Iran’s Red Crescent Society Seyyed Ahmad Mousavi said that the society had already allocated $62,000 in humanitarian aid to the Palestine Red Crescent Society.

He said the money would be spent on purchasing food, medicine and hygiene products for the people in the besieged Gaza Strip.

Gaza has recently been under severe attacks by the Israeli regime since July 8 from air and land. More than 600 people have so far been murdered and nearly 4000 injured while thousands have been displaced in the enclave.
